Lu2Mg1Ru1 is an intermetallic compound combining lutetium, magnesium, and ruthenium in a fixed stoichiometric ratio. This is a research-phase material studied primarily in condensed-matter physics and materials science; it does not yet have established industrial production or widespread engineering applications. Intermetallics of this type are investigated for potential use in high-temperature structural applications, hydrogen storage, or catalytic systems, though practical deployment remains experimental.
